In short, it is a renewable residence permit, granted to foreigners who own real estate or properties in Turkey. Real estate residence permit (residence in Turkey by buying a property) is usually granted for one year, also the wife and children under the age of 18 are entitled to obtain residence permits as they are considered to be the escorts of the owner.

Among the most important advantages of real estate residence permit:

  1. The landlord and his/her family members have the right to enjoy all residence permit rights in Turkey, and allow the entry to Turkey without visas or prior security clearances.
  2. Real estate residence permit (residence in Turkey by buying a real estate) is similar to the tourist residence permit in several aspects, but the real estate residence permit is considered stronger in terms of renewability and the granted duration.
  3. Opening a bank account in one of the Turkish banks, and enjoying the freedom of banking and receiving and sending money.
  4. The possibility of applying to an embassy of another country from inside Turkey to obtain its visa.
  5. You can apply for a Turkish driver's license.
  6. The right to own a private car in Turkey.
  7. An opportunity to obtain medical insurance in Turkey's hospitals.
  8. Registration in Turkish schools and universities.
  9. Holders of real estate residence permit are also entitled to apply for Turkish citizenship if their real estate property value reaches 400 thousand USD and within specific conditions.

To obtain a real estate residence permit, it is required that:

  1. The foreigner must own a residence or property intended for residence, and that it is used for residence.
  2. The property must be registered in the Land Registry and the title deed must be obtained.
  3. Obtaining all the required documents and the necessary legal forms.

The required documents to apply for a real estate residence permit in Turkey are:

  1. Title deed of the property.
  2. Earthquakes insurance of the real estate.
  3. A passport with six months validity at least.
  4. A family statement of the children, translated into Turkish and ratified by the Turkish embassy in the home country.
  5. Health insurance in the Turkish territory for each family member.

The real estate residence permit is usually granted for one or two years, and it is possible to renew it annually.

This matter does not differ between a province and the other in terms of the duration of the real estate residence permit granted and estimating that is up to the responsible administration, with the possibility of granting two years of residence permit to whoever those who have health insurance that covers this period, in addition to having the same validity period in the passport too.

Those who want to obtain real estate residence in Turkey should pay attention to the fact that the price of the property to be purchased must be $75,000 onwards in large cities such as Istanbul, Ankara, Izmir, Bursa, Antalya, Gaziantep, Adana and Mersin.

The property in smaller Turkish cities must be worth $50,000 onwards if the foreign investor wishes to obtain real estate residency in Turkey.

It should be noted that the real estate valuation report should be equal to the mentioned minimum value to ensure the extraction of a real estate residence permit.

The costs of applying for a real estate residence permit in Turkey are simple and easy, as they are limited to health insurance whose value varies according to the age group, and some other fees.

The Syrians are among the nationalities that the Turkish law does not allow them to own real estate directly within the Turkish Republic territory, but they are entitled to own by establishing a company and registering the property in the name of that company. Therefore, the Syrians are not entitled to obtain a real estate residence permit, but they are entitled to get other types of residencies.

Owning a property in Turkey worth $ 400,000 gives the owner the right to apply for and obtain the Turkish citizenship, this right includes the owner of the property, the wife/husband, and the children under the age of 18.

But if the real estate value is less than $400,000, the owner is not entitled to apply for Turkish citizenship until he/she includes other properties to his/her ownership, and the total value of the property reaches the specified value mentioned above.
